
Aurel NextStage launches new fund
Fund
Aurel NextStage has launched its new fund Aurel NexstStage FCPR Champion Small Cap II with a target of EUR150m and a hard-cap of EUR180m. A first close of EUR60-70m is expected in late summer 2008. The fund will take over from Aurel's previous fund Aurel NextStage FCPR Champion Small Cap, which is currently 83% invested. Acanthus acted as placement agent for the fund while SJ Berwin provided legal advice.
Investors
All the investors in the previous fund, such as Caisse des Depots, have subscribed to the new fund although some have invested smaller amounts. More than 50% of total subscriptions in the fund will be brought by new LPs. The investors will include a number of financial institutions as well as family offices from France and abroad.
Investments
Geographically, 80% of the fund will be invested in France and the remaining 20% will be allocated for the rest of Europe. The fund will focus on small-cap companies with an enterprise value below EUR30m and with revenues of between EUR5-100m.
Aurel will continue their strategy of making growth capital investments in the media, retail, service and manufacturing sectors. Investments will focus particularly on internal growth, geographical expansion, build-ups and innovation integrating. The latter encompasses sustainable development, product integration and IT improvement.
Aurel NextStage typically avoids auction processes and adopts a proprietary approach with companies that fall 'under the radar' generating a dealflow through a network of 1,500 financial advisers. The fund will be invested with little-to-no leverage taking either a minority or majority stake usually as lead investor. The fund will seek to invest tickets of 3-6x the EBIT per deal, representing an average of EUR5m in around 20 companies with investments of up to EUR15m in five companies. Of the annual 400+ investment opportunities considered, Aurel will seek to use the fund to complete between four and eight transactions a year.
People
The fund will be managed by Aurel NexstStage's partners Gregoire Sentilhes, Herve de Beublain, Jean-David Hass and Keyvan Nilforoushan. Armando D'amico worked as placement agent for Acanthus while Xavier Comails worked for SJ Berwin.
